Skeletal muscle is one of the three types of muscle tissue, alongside cardiac and smooth muscle. it is classified as a striated muscle tissue, which functions to contract and permit movements under voluntary control. this article will discuss the structure of skeletal muscle tissue, it’s mode of contraction and relevant clinical conditions. Treppe. when a skeletal muscle has been dormant for an extended period and then stimulated to contract, with all other things being equal, the initial contractions generate about one half the force of later contractions. the muscle tension increases in a graded manner that to some looks like a set of stairs. As organs that contain cells that can contract, muscles can generate force and movement. skeletal muscle works in conjunction with the bones of the skeleton to create body movements. additionally, it is also associated with the diaphragmatic, esophageal, and eye muscles. thus, skeletal muscle serves a variety of purposes, including moving of the body, breathing, and swallowing. in contrast to.

Excitation signalling of action potentials from the motor neuron are coupled with calcium release. thus, the excitation contraction coupling process begins with signaling from the nervous system at the neuromuscular junction ( figure 10.3.1) and ends with calcium release for muscle contraction. figure 10.3.1 – motor end plate and innervation. Muscles attach to bones directly or through tendons or aponeuroses. skeletal muscles maintain posture, stabilize bones and joints, control internal movement, and generate heat. skeletal muscle fibers are long, multinucleated cells. the membrane of the cell is the sarcolemma; the cytoplasm of the cell is the sarcoplasm.
